A wrapper for Rust Console Edition (RCE) that allows you to use the websocket and API from G-Portal.

import { load } from "cheerio"; import type { GPortalAuthData } from "./interfaces"; import type RCEManager from "../Manager"; import { GPortalRoutes } from "../constants"; export default class GPortalAuth { private _manager: RCEManager; private _authData: GPortalAuthData; private _refreshTimeout: NodeJS.Timeout; public constructor(manager: RCEManager) { this._manager = manager; } /** * * @param username The G-Portal email address * @param password The G-Portal password * * @returns {void} * @throws {Error} If the login fails */ public async login(username: string, password: string) { this._manager.logger.debug("Logging in to G-Portal"); try { const authUrl = new URL(GPortalRoutes.Auth); authUrl.searchParams.append("client_id", "website"); authUrl.searchParams.append("redirect_uri", GPortalRoutes.Home); authUrl.searchParams.append("response_mode", "query"); authUrl.searchParams.append("response_type", "code"); authUrl.searchParams.append("scope", "openid email profile gportal"); const loginResponse = await fetch(authUrl); if (!loginResponse.ok) { throw new Error("Failed to fetch the login page"); } const loginPage = await loginResponse.text(); const cookies = loginResponse.headers.get("set-cookie"); const $ = load(loginPage); const url = $("#kc-form-login").attr("action"); if (!url) { throw new Error("Failed to extract the login URL"); } const authResponse = await fetch(url, { method: "POST", headers: { Cookie: cookies, "Content-Type": "application/x-www-form-urlencoded", }, body: new URLSearchParams({ username, password, credentialId: "", }), }); if (!authResponse.ok) { throw new Error("Failed to authenticate"); } const code = new URLSearchParams(new URL(authResponse.url).search).get( "code" ); if (!code) { throw new Error("Failed to extract the authentication code"); } const tokenResponse = await fetch(GPortalRoutes.Token, { method: "POST", headers: { "Content-Type": "application/x-www-form-urlencoded", }, body: new URLSearchParams({ code, grant_type: "authorization_code", client_id: "website", redirect_uri: GPortalRoutes.Home, }), }); if (!tokenResponse.ok) { throw new Error("Failed to fetch the authentication token"); } this._authData = await tokenResponse.json(); this._refreshTimeout = setTimeout( () => this.refresh(), (this._authData.expires_in - 60) * 1_000 ); } catch (error) { throw new Error(`Failed to login: ${error.message}`); } } /** * Refresh the authentication token * @returns {void} * @throws {Error} If the refresh fails */ private async refresh() { if (!this._authData?.refresh_token) { throw new Error("Missing refresh token"); } this._manager.logger.debug("Refreshing The Authentication Token"); try { const tokenResponse = await fetch(GPortalRoutes.Token, { method: "POST", headers: { "Content-Type": "application/x-www-form-urlencoded", }, body: new URLSearchParams({ refresh_token: this._authData.refresh_token, grant_type: "refresh_token", client_id: "website", }), }); if (!tokenResponse.ok) { throw new Error("Failed to fetch the authentication token"); } this._authData = await tokenResponse.json(); this._refreshTimeout = setTimeout( () => this.refresh(), (this._authData.expires_in - 60) * 1_000 ); this._manager.logger.debug("Token Refreshed"); } catch (error) { throw new Error(`Failed to refresh the token: ${error.message}`); } } public destroy() { clearTimeout(this._refreshTimeout); } /** * Get the access token * @returns {string} The access token * @returns {undefined} If the access token is not available */ get accessToken() { return this._authData?.access_token; } }
